Mesothelioma Claim - How to File a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ma lawsuit can be used to compensate for financial losses that result from asbestos exposure. Patients and their families require funds to pay for treatment expenses and replace income loss.

Many asbestos Settlement companies have filed for bankruptcy and set up trust funds to compensate victims.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er can determine whether you qualify to make a mesothelioma trust fund claim.

Compensation

The mesothelioma compensation helps patients and their families pay medical bills, caregiving expenses and other losses. Compensation is usually granted through a combination of asbestos trust funds, settlements, and trial verdicts. The total amount of mesothelioma compensation varies according to the particular circumstances of each case.

Mesothelioma patients must seek compensation from companies who exposed them. A m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led can manage every aspect of the case while patients concentrate on treatment and recovery. Asbestos lawyers have filed thousands of mesothelioma claims which were successful, and resulted in billions of dollars in compensation to the victims and their families.

Mesothelioma lawyers can assist patients in filing a workers' compensation or disability insurance claim to help with the cost of treatment. The amount of compensation received for these cases is usually lower than the amount that is paid in a mesothelioma lawsuit or Asbestos settlement lawsuit.

The best way to ensure that a mesothelioma victim receives the full amount of compensation they are entitled to is to file a lawsuit against the negligent parties who are responsible for their asbestos exposure. However the process of filing a mesothelioma law suit can be complicated and time-consuming.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ims and family members file a suit in the most efficient manner possible.

Many mesothelioma sufferers were exposed to asbestos during work or during military service. Asbestos manufacturers were aware asbestos could cause cancer but did not recognize mesothelioma. In the end, some patients experienced symptoms for as long as 50 years after exposure.

Since mesothelioma is expensive to treat, patients might find themselves struggling to meet their financial obligations. Compensation from mesothelioma suits and trust funds can be used to help victims overcome these obstacles and gain control of their lives.

Asbestos victims may also be eligible for government benefits, such as VA benefits and Social Security Disability. It is important to consult an attorney who specializes in mesothelioma before applying for any of these programs. A skilled lawyer can guide veterans and their families through the process of applying and ensure that all required documents are submitted correctly.

Treatment grants

Many patients have to pay for mesothelioma treatments due to the financial burdens of the disease. Patients may have to pay for travel expenses, or medical tests and surgery which are not covered by their insurance. Mesothelioma lawyers assist victims to receive compensation awards that cover their future and past medical expenses.

Asbestos sufferers can also get treatment grants to assist with the cost of prescription medications and other treatments. These grants are made available through mesothelioma specialists and are utilized for a variety treatments that include chemotherapy and surgical procedures. Additionally, patients may be eligible for disability benefits from the Social Security Administration. To determine if they're eligible for SSDI patients must meet certain requirements. This includes having a malignant mesothelioma of the mediastinum or pleura and being unable to work in an ordinary job because of the disease.

Insurance

mesothelioma settlement patients may be eligible for different types of insurance coverage that can help pay for their treatment. These benefits can bring peace of mind for families going through a difficult time. Patients diagnosed with mesothelioma must examine their options and talk with a mesothelioma lawyer to get further guidance.

Patients with mesothelioma may also be eligible for government programs such as Medicare and Medicaid. These insurance plans are aimed at those who are older and have low incomes.

Patients are eligible for these programs when they are diagnosed with mesothelioma and are incapable of working because of their condition. These funds can be used to help pay for medical treatment and other expenses. In some instances, mesothelioma victims can also receive compensation as a result of a wrongful death lawsuit against the company responsible for their exposure to asbestos.

Another type of insurance that mesothelioma patients can take advantage of is group health insurance. This type of insurance is usually offered by employers to their employees. These policies differ from private individual health coverage in that they are determined by the entire business not for each employee. This means that mesothelioma sufferers are not denied coverage or charged a higher cost.

Workers insurance benefits are available to mesothelioma patients who can work. This is an insurance that pays for legal and medical expenses. It can also cover loss of wages due to the illness. However, these payments can't be used to pay for medical treatments that are not covered by the insurance of the worker.

Asbestos victims who are not able to work are able to request disability benefits from the Social Security Administration. These benefits can be used to offset lost income and help pay for necessary expenses such as transportation and Asbestos Settlement treatment costs. In certain instances mesothelioma lawyers may assist clients in obtaining these benefits. This can save the victims and their families as well as the government a great deal of time and money. They can also assist victims fill out the necessary documents to support their claims.

Veterans' benefits

Many veterans who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ma and other asbestos-related illnesses may be qualified for compensation. Compensation could include monthly disability payments, as well as medical treatment and travel expenses to mesothelioma-treatment centers. A mesothelioma lawyer will help veterans choose the most appropriate VA claim and compensation options for their situation. The type of mesothelioma the veteran suffers and their income level could affect their the benefits they are eligible for.

The VA provides a range of programs for veterans suffering from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ses. They include travel benefits pensions, disability compensation, and pensions. Disability compensation is a monthly tax-free payment that is determined based on the degree of the mesothelioma in the veteran's body and disability related to service. In general, veterans who have mesothelioma-related cancers that have a 100 percent disability rating or greater receive the maximum amount of monthly compensation.

Veterans suffering from mesothelioma and service-connected disability can get mesothelioma treatments for free at the West Los Angeles VA Medical Center. Additionally, the VA provides accommodation and transportation to and from the mesothelioma specialist. Veterans have benefitted from these mesothelioma-free treatments and have increased their lives and improved their quality of living.

Some veterans might also be eligible for Aid and Attendance, or a housebound benefit. This benefit helps a veteran afford a caregiver if they require assistance with the activities of daily living, including bathing eating, dressing, and washing. Some veterans suffer from an advanced stage diagnosis and are bedridden. This benefit may pay for a nursing assistant or a home health aide.

In some cases an attorney who is specialized in mesothelioma may be able to help you apply for A&A benefits and housebound benefits. However, the applicant must provide proof of their exposure to asbestos and mesothelioma in order to be eligible.
